comment.js 项目教程

comment.js 项目教程

1. 项目目录结构及介绍

comment.js 项目的目录结构如下:

comment.js/
├── _layouts/
├── src/
├── templates/
│   └── hexo/
├── .gitignore
├── LICENSE
├── README.md
├── _config.yml
├── comment.css
├── comment.js
└── package.json

目录结构介绍

  • _layouts/: 存放页面布局文件。
  • src/: 存放项目的源代码文件。
  • templates/hexo/: 存放 Hexo 模板文件。
  • .gitignore: Git 忽略文件配置。
  • LICENSE: 项目许可证文件。
  • README.md: 项目说明文档。
  • _config.yml: 项目配置文件。
  • comment.css: 评论系统的样式文件。
  • comment.js: 评论系统的主 JavaScript 文件。
  • package.json: 项目的依赖和脚本配置文件。

2. 项目的启动文件介绍

comment.js 项目的启动文件是 comment.js。这个文件是评论系统的核心,负责初始化评论系统、加载评论数据、处理用户交互等功能。

启动文件介绍

  • comment.js: 这是项目的核心文件,包含了评论系统的所有逻辑。它通过调用 GitHub API 获取评论数据,并将数据渲染到页面上。

3. 项目的配置文件介绍

comment.js 项目的配置文件是 _config.yml。这个文件包含了项目的各种配置选项,如评论系统的类型、GitHub 用户名、仓库名等。

配置文件介绍

  • _config.yml: 这是项目的配置文件,包含了以下主要配置项:
    • type: 评论系统的类型,支持 GitHub 和 OSChina。
    • user: 你的 GitHub 用户名。
    • repo: 用于存储评论的 GitHub 仓库名。
    • client_id: GitHub OAuth App 的客户端 ID。
    • client_secret: GitHub OAuth App 的客户端密钥。

通过修改 _config.yml 文件,你可以自定义评论系统的各种行为,如评论的显示方式、评论的加载方式等。


以上是 comment.js 项目的教程,涵盖了项目的目录结构、启动文件和配置文件的介绍。希望这些内容能帮助你更好地理解和使用 comment.js 项目。

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值